Those posts about your heart and shins exploding if you go above zone 2 are just memes.
Unless you have some congenital heart defect, there is nothing unsafe about sprinting around in z5. You'll just get tired quickly, but not unsafe. Your brain will shut you down before you hurt yourself.
Anyway, your original question... as you get fitter, you'll just get faster for a given heart rate... i wouldnt think of it as lowering your heart rate. (6m/km @ 150bpm, vs 6m/km @ 140bpm)
Think of it as getting faster at a given effort (6m/km @ 150 bpm then running 5m/km @ 150bpm)
you get faster by putting in more miles, mainly. Sprinkle in some fast days, but mostly just lots of slow volume.
